Hello, First of all.I want to think everyone on this forum for their posts and words of encouragement.My wife was approved on Jan 30 th and we were told that we should get the GC in about two weeks.My wife wants to change her name to my last name.Now that the green card has been approved and is on the way do I have to file an I-90 to replace the green card?I am aware that I have to go to the Social security office and make the change there as well as the DMV, banks, employers etc.Can anyone confirm that I need the I-90 to replace the green card that will be issued? Why didn't she file AOS with the married name? Anyways, yes, now you get to file I-90 and pay the fees so she can have married name on her green card.
